Abstract:

Harmful Internet use (HIU) is a term coined for the unintended use of the Internet. In this study, we propose a more accurate HIU measuring method based on the peer assessment and differential evolution approach. The sample data comprises a juvenile population in Poland; 267 subjects assessed 1,513 peers. In addition to classic statistical analysis, differential evolution has been employed. Results indicate that there may be a substantially higher rate of HIU than other studies have indicated. More accurate measurement of the adolescent population influx affected by HIU is needed for healthcare and welfare system planning.
